織夢CMS服務器優化秘籍,全方位提升網站SEO性能
在網站運營的世界里,織夢CMS以其便捷性和靈活性受到眾多站長的青睞。然而,想要讓網站在搜索引擎中脫穎而出,服務器的優化必不可少。接下來就跟大家分享一些實用的織夢CMS服務器優化秘籍,助您全方位提升網站的SEO性能。
一、服務器配置優化
1.1 選擇合適的服務器類型
根據網站的規模、流量以及預算來挑選服務器。像中小型網站,虛擬主機可能就夠用了,成本低且管理方便。要是流量較大、對性能要求高,那云服務器或者獨立服務器會是更好的選擇。比如阿里云、騰訊云等提供的云服務器,可根據需求靈活調整配置。
1.2 合理分配硬件資源
給服務器分配足夠的CPU、內存、硬盤空間和帶寬。要是CPU性能不足,網站在處理大量請求時就會卡頓;內存不夠,數據緩存就受影響。硬盤空間得保證網站文件、數據庫等有地兒存,帶寬得能滿足用戶快速加載頁面的需求。舉個例子,一個圖片、視頻多的網站,就需要更大的帶寬來支持快速加載。
二、服務器環境優化
2.1 安裝穩定的操作系統
選擇主流且穩定的操作系統,像Linux系統中的CentOS就很適合服務器環境,安全性高、穩定性強。Windows Server系統也不錯,對一些特定軟件兼容性好,但要注意做好安全防護。
2.2 優化Web服務器軟件
如果用的是Apache服務器,調整其配置文件,優化參數,比如KeepAlive設置為On,能保持HTTP連接持續有效,減少建立新連接的開銷。要是用Nginx,利用它出色的高并發處理能力,合理配置反向代理,提高網站響應速度。
2.3 數據庫優化
織夢CMS常用MySQL數據庫。定期清理數據庫中的無用數據,比如已刪除文章的殘留記錄。還可以對數據庫進行索引優化,提高查詢效率。像給經常用于查詢的字段加上索引,能讓數據查找更快速。
三、網站代碼與服務器的協同優化
3.1 精簡織夢CMS代碼
去除冗余代碼,減少CSS、JavaScript文件中的無用代碼。比如一些織夢CMS模板自帶的但實際沒用到的樣式代碼,清理掉能加快頁面加載。
3.2 優化圖片處理
服務器端對圖片進行壓縮處理,在保證圖片質量的前提下減小文件大小。還可以采用合適的圖片格式,像WebP格式,在同等畫質下文件體積比JPEG、PNG更小,能有效提升圖片加載速度。
3.3 啟用CDN加速
把網站的靜態資源,如圖片、CSS、JavaScript文件等緩存到離用戶最近的CDN節點服務器上。用戶訪問網站時,就從距離最近的節點獲取資源,大大加快加載速度。像七牛云、又拍云等CDN服務提供商都能提供不錯的加速效果。
四、服務器安全優化
4.1 安裝防火墻
防火墻能阻擋外部非法訪問和惡意攻擊。比如配置iptables防火墻,設置規則允許正常的HTTP、HTTPS等服務端口訪問,拒絕其他可疑連接。
4.2 定期更新系統與軟件
操作系統、Web服務器軟件、數據庫等都要及時更新到最新版本。這些更新往往修復了之前版本的安全漏洞,降低服務器被攻擊的風險。
4.3 數據備份與恢復
定期對網站數據,包括文件和數據庫進行備份。可以使用工具如Rsync進行文件備份,MySQL自帶的備份工具進行數據庫備份。萬一服務器出現故障或者數據丟失,能快速恢復網站正常運行。
通過對織夢CMS服務器在配置、環境、代碼協同以及安全方面的優化,您的網站在SEO性能上會有顯著提升,不僅能吸引更多用戶,還能在搜索引擎排名中占據更有利的位置。趕緊行動起來,讓您的網站“飛”得更高更遠!